The Evolution of Car Keys
1. Conventional Keys:
In the early days of automotive history, car keys were easy metal cut keys, used solely to mechanically unlock doors and begin the vehicle. These conventional keys were easy to replicate but didn't offer much in terms of security.

2. Transponder Keys:
Introduced in the mid-1990s, transponder keys revolutionized automotive security. Embedded with a microchip, these keys send an unique signal to the car's ignition system. Vehicles will just start if they acknowledge the appropriate signal, including a layer of security versus theft.
3. Remote Key Fobs:
Remote key fobs allow for keyless entry, making it practical for users to access their vehicles with the touch of a button. These fobs normally also control car alarms, offering extra security features.
4. Smart Keys and Keyless Ignition:
The most current in automotive key technology, wise keys or distance keys permit users to start and stop the vehicle with a push-button ignition system. They allow the vehicle to recognize when the key neighbors, offering unparalleled convenience and security.
The Role of a Car Locksmith
Car locksmiths are highly skilled experts who specialize in a series of services. Here are some of their main responsibilities:
Key Replacement and Duplication:
Whether due to loss, theft, or damage, replacing car keys is one of the most typical jobs performed by locksmiths. With their knowledge, they can duplicate and replace traditional, transponder, and even some clever keys.
Lockout Services:
Being locked out of a vehicle is a common dilemma dealt with by lots of motorists. Locksmith professionals utilize specialized tools and techniques to securely unlock car doors without causing any damage.
Ignition Repair and Replacement:
Issues with a car's ignition system can prevent a vehicle from beginning. Locksmith professionals assess these problems and can repair or replace ignitions as required.
Programming Transponder Keys:
Given the complexity associated with transponder keys, locksmiths typically help with programming them to communicate with a vehicle's ignition system.
Advanced Security System Installation:
Modern automobiles typically come equipped with advanced security systems. Car locksmith professionals provide setup and upkeep services for these innovative systems to guarantee they work correctly.
The Technology Behind Lock and Key Security
Developments in innovation have actually changed how locksmiths work. Here's a glimpse into some of the key innovations utilized today:
Laser Key Cutting: Laser cutting makers are utilized for high accuracy, guaranteeing keys fit completely into their respective locks.
OBD-II Programming Tools: On-Board Diagnostics (OBD) tools help locksmith professionals in accessing a car's computer system to program keys, especially for more recent models.
Key Code Retrieval: Modern locksmiths can recover special car key car locksmith codes from makers, enabling precise duplication and programming.
FAQs About Car Key and Locksmith Services
What should I do if I lose my car keys?
- Contact a professional locksmith who can replace your keys. Make sure to offer evidence of ownership for the vehicle.
Can a locksmith make a key for a car without the initial?
- Yes, many locksmiths can create a key utilizing the vehicle's ignition lock or by obtaining the key code.
The length of time does it take to replace a car key?
- The time can vary depending upon the key type and the locksmith near me car's availability, with standard keys taking less time compared to transponder and wise keys.
Is it more affordable to go to a locksmith or a car dealership for key replacement?
- Generally, locksmith professionals offer more affordable solutions compared to car dealerships for key replacement services.
Can locksmith professionals program all kinds of car keys?
- While a lot of locksmiths can deal with a large range of keys, some state-of-the-art designs might require specialized services offered just through the car dealership.
